25 ноября 2024, 00:14:20

Новости:

ПРОГНОЗ ПОГОДЫ В МОСКВЕ

31 ДЕКАБРЯ
Днем: +3 С      Ночью: +1 С


1 ЯНВАРЯ
Днем: +1 С   Ночью: 0 С


2 ЯНВАРЯ
Днем: +2 С   Ночью:  +1 С



ПОГОДА СЕЙЧАС > > >
http://forum.vivatv.net.ru/index.php?topic=5490.0


Настройка ресивера Dreambox DM 800 HD

Автор Konstantin, 03 мая 2009, 01:17:58

« предыдущая - следующая »

0 Пользователей и 1 гость просматривают эту тему.

Konstantin

03 мая 2009, 01:17:58 Последнее редактирование: 03 мая 2009, 01:20:20 от Konstantin
Установим программу торрент клиент Transmission для ресивера Dreambox DM 800 HD
(сохранение файлов будет идти на установленный внутри Dreambox'a жесткий диск)

1. Заходим на официальный сайт программы Transmission http://www.transmissionbt.com в раздел "Download"
скачиваем архив программы transmission из раздела "Source Code" (исходный код) или напрямую по следующей ссылке - http://mirrors.m0k.org/transmission/files/transmission-1.52.tar.bz2

2. Передаем с компьютера по FTP соединению на ресивер "Dreambox DM 800 HD" в папку "tmp" скачанный архив.

3. Заходим на ресивер "Dreambox DM800HD" через telnet,
для пользователей Windows:
3.1. Заходим в "Пуск" - "Выполнить..."
3.2. В окне "Выполнить" в строке "Открыть" вводим "cmd" и нажимаем кнопку "ОК"
3.3. В открывшемся окне "Администратор: С:\Windows\system32\cmd.exe"
вводим
telnet 192.168.1.5
где 192.168.1.5 - айпи адрес Dreambox DM800 HD
затем вводим логин "root" и пароль "dreambox".
3.4. Далее в окне "Администратор: С:\Windows\system32\cmd.exe"
вводим

cd /tmp/
tar xvjf transmission-1.52.tar.bz2
cd transmission-1.52
./configure
make
make install

Мы только что сделали с помощью этих команд:
1. cd /tmp/ мы переместились в папку "tmp",
2. распаковали архив с transmission в папку "tmp"
3. мы переместились в папку "transmission-1.52"
4. ./configure - сконфигурировали файлы программы transmisson под нашу операционную систему
5. make - произвели сборку программы transmisson
6. make install - установили собранную программу в ресивере Dreambox DM 800 HD


4. Для запуска (открытия) программы transmission заходим в telnet и вводим

/usr/script/transmission start


5. Заходим в браузер на компьютере и вводим

http://192.168.1.5:9091

логин : root
пароль: dreambox
где 192.168.1.5 - айпи адрес ресивера Dreambox DM 800 HD,
9091 - порт для отображения по веб-интерфейсу программы transmission


Для остановки (закрытия) программы transmission заходим в telnet и вводим

/usr/script/transmission stop


   Если у вас установлен Имидж (прошивка) Gemini в ресивере Dreambox DM 800 HD, то можно
запускать или останавливать программу "Transmission" через "User script".
   Для это необходимо в меню ресивера Dreambox DM 800 HD зайти в раздел "BP" - "Extras/Settings" - "User script"
там появятся две новые возможности:
  Start_Transmission
  Stop_Transmission
где Start_Transmission - запуск программы Transmission
Stop_Transmission - остановка программы Transmission
  • Мои антенны: Triax 88 см.
  • Мои ресиверы: Dreambox 800
  • Мои спутники: от Eutelsat-7C 7 East до Экспресс-АМ3 103 East

Konstantin

Установим логотипы каналов в ресивере Dreambox DM 800 HD
(на примере установленного имиджа Gemini)

1. Заходим в меню ресивера "Dreambox DM 800 HD" в раздел "Blue панель" - "Дополнения/настройки" - "Инфопанель"
2. Выбираем в строке "Extra Field" - "Picon" (канал Reference)
в строке "Picon Place" указываем место, где находятся логотипы каналов,
например
usr/share/enigma2/picon

Справка
Логотип канала (picon) - это картинка в формате png, размером 70х52 точек, количеством цветов 256. Каждому телеканалу или радиостанции присваивается своя картинка.

Бывают 2 вида прикрепления картинки к каналу.
1. По имени канала. В этом случае имя файла должно быть точно таким же как название канала. К сожалению, с названиями каналов на русском данный вид привязки не работает.
2. По Service Reference.  Это значение можно найти в меню "Информация" - "Сервис", для каждого канала оно будет разным.

Например, если в ресивере это значение - 1:0:1:277A:1:70:1680000:0:0:0, то нам необходимо будет переименовать нашу картинку в название 1_0_1_277A_1_70_1680000_0_0_0.png и сохранить в папке "picicon", которая находится в usr/share/enigma2/picon
  • Мои антенны: Triax 88 см.
  • Мои ресиверы: Dreambox 800
  • Мои спутники: от Eutelsat-7C 7 East до Экспресс-АМ3 103 East

SWS

Цитата: Konstantin от 03 мая 2009, 01:17:58
Установим программу торрент клиент Transmission для ресивера Dreambox DM 800 HD

cd /tmp/
tar xvjf transmission-1.52.tar.bz2
cd transmission-1.52
./configure
make
make install


А make разве в энигме есть?
  • Мои антенны: Lans-90, Lans-120, WaveFrontier T90

Konstantin

  • Мои антенны: Triax 88 см.
  • Мои ресиверы: Dreambox 800
  • Мои спутники: от Eutelsat-7C 7 East до Экспресс-АМ3 103 East

SWS

А в каком имидже? Или что-то надо доустановить (типа компилятора какого-нибудь)?
У меня в последнем OpenPLi нет make. В других не смотрел.
Пытался собирать пакеты, эмулируя энигму на пк, но так до конца и не разобрался, бросил. А make в самом имидже очень сильно бы решал... И опять же, сравнить скомпилированное в разных имиджах, было бы интересно.
  • Мои антенны: Lans-90, Lans-120, WaveFrontier T90

Konstantin

Перепроверил у себя на Dreambox.
Да, к сожалению, команды make нет в Enigma.

Я читал о таком способе установки Transmission на официальном сайте производителя.
Видимо они перепутали, этот способ подходит только для сборки из исходников Transmission на компьютере в дистрибутиве Linux с конфигурацией под Enigma.
  • Мои антенны: Triax 88 см.
  • Мои ресиверы: Dreambox 800
  • Мои спутники: от Eutelsat-7C 7 East до Экспресс-АМ3 103 East

SWS

Константин, а такое попробуйте: bitbake - это утилитка-сборщик на питоне. Может она есть?

PS Сам не могу посмотреть, только на выходных.
  • Мои антенны: Lans-90, Lans-120, WaveFrontier T90

Konstantin

Посмотрел через поиск командой find
программы bitbake нет в имидже ресивера Dreambox 800.


**************************
*                        *
*   The Gemini Project   *
*                        *
**************************

OpenDreambox 5.1.0 dm800

dm800 login: root
root@dm800:~# find / -name bitbake 2>/dev/null
root@dm800:~#
  • Мои антенны: Triax 88 см.
  • Мои ресиверы: Dreambox 800
  • Мои спутники: от Eutelsat-7C 7 East до Экспресс-АМ3 103 East